Looking at the Lepera website for the Bare Bones Solo they show three different models for softails.

06-10 wide tire
84-10 standard tire
00-07 Deuce

The wide tire model seat pic shows the seat mounted to the rear fender.
The standard tire model pic shows the seat mounted to the sides of the frame. Even though the seat you have now mounts to the sides , are you sure your fender doesn't have a hole in the fender that lines up with the mounting bracket on your new seat? I think the side frame holes are common on the softails, you can use them or not depending on the type of seat you have?

I changed the way of mounting the seat. I think it is now the same as a Sportster. They made two pins under the seat and welded two cups on the frame. Advantage is, that you can always get by the fuse box. No estra hole in the fender is needed.
